本文目錄導(dǎo)讀:
CSS中重置或覆蓋已存在的樣式
在CSS中,有時(shí)我們需要重置或覆蓋已存在的樣式,以達(dá)到我們想要的效果,這可以通過多種方式實(shí)現(xiàn),下面是一些常見的方法。
使用CSS重置選擇器
CSS重置選擇器是一種常用的方法,用于去除或重置已存在的樣式,我們可以使用通配符(*)或特定的元素選擇器來重置樣式,我們可以使用以下的CSS代碼來重置所有元素的樣式:
{ margin: 0; padding: 0; border: none; /* 其他需要重置的樣式 */ }
使用CSS的級(jí)聯(lián)規(guī)則
CSS的級(jí)聯(lián)規(guī)則意味著后來的樣式會(huì)覆蓋先前的樣式,我們可以通過定義新的樣式來覆蓋已存在的樣式,如果我們想要改變一個(gè)已經(jīng)設(shè)置過的背景顏色,我們可以這樣操作:
#myElement { background-color: red; /* 已存在的樣式 */ } #myElement { background-color: blue; /* 新樣式,會(huì)覆蓋已存在的樣式 */ }
使用CSS的!important聲明
雖然一般不推薦使用!important聲明,但在某些情況下,我們需要強(qiáng)制應(yīng)用某個(gè)樣式,可以使用這個(gè)聲明,使用!important聲明的樣式會(huì)覆蓋其他所有樣式(包括內(nèi)聯(lián)樣式和級(jí)聯(lián)規(guī)則),過度使用!important可能導(dǎo)致代碼難以維護(hù),所以請(qǐng)謹(jǐn)慎使用。
#myElement { color: red !important; /* 使用!important強(qiáng)制應(yīng)用樣式 */ }
我們可以通過多種方式來去除或覆蓋已存在的樣式,在實(shí)際開發(fā)中,我們應(yīng)該根據(jù)具體的情況和需求來選擇***合適的方法,我們也需要注意保持代碼的整潔和易于維護(hù)。